OpenLDAP could be made to crash if it received specially crafted network
traffic.
Software Description:
- openldap: Lightweight Directory Access Protocol
Details:
USN-4634-1 fixed several vulnerabilities in OpenLDAP. This update provides
the corresponding update for Ubuntu 12.04 ESM and Ubuntu 14.04 ESM.
Original advisory details:
It was discovered that OpenLDAP incorrectly handled certain malformed
inputs. A remote attacker could possibly use this issue to cause OpenLDAP
to crash, resulting in a denial of service.
The problem can be corrected by updating your system to the following package versions: Ubuntu 14.04 ESM: slapd 2.4.31-1+nmu2ubuntu8.5+esm4 Ubuntu 12.04 ESM: slapd 2.4.28-1.1ubuntu4.12 In general, a standard system update will make all the necessary changes.
